About this property

Tiny Cabin with additional Open Air Sleeping Porch!

Located in the tiny town of Rainbow, this secluded tiny home with full bath and sleeping porch, is surrounded by beautiful coral and pine trees. A 15 minute drive will take you to Old Town Temecula for shopping and dining, world famous local wineries or the Pala and Pechanga casinos. If you're in a leisurely mood you can swim in the pool, soak in the jacuzzi, or sip wine in front of the chiminea while listening to the waterfall. There is even an on site treatment room where you can relax while you receive professional beauty treatments from a licensed aesthetician! Advanced booking required.

What makes this property unique

Rainbow, an unincorporated town in San Diego County, is secluded enough to enjoy tranquil days of peace and quiet, and central enough to access almost as many adventures as you'd like to have. Old Town Temecula with its numerous antique and unique shops, the famous Temecula wineries, and both the Pala and Pachanga Casinos are between 15 and 20 minutes away. The beach, San Diego Zoo and Wild Animal Parks are roughly an hours drive. You can play all day and relax in the evening.
